A Bayelsa High Court in Ogbia Town, Ogbia Local Government Area of the state, has sentenced four kidnappers to 40 years in prison for their involvement in the abduction of former Commissioner for Trade and Investment, Federal Otokito. The incident occurred on January 20, 2022, with the perpetrators demanding ransom.

The convicted individuals, identified as Kingsley Obhesi (24), Joshua Abi (32), Gift Damene (38), and Powell Inegite (36), were found guilty of charges including conspiracy, kidnapping, and unlawful possession of firearms in Suit No OHC/4C/2022. The presiding judge, S.W. Amaduobogha, delivered the verdict on Tuesday.

According to Stella Jerry-Friday, the prosecuting counsel from the police, the convicted kidnappers used firearms and other offensive weapons to forcibly take Otokito from Otuokpoti community, Ogbia Local Government Area, and transported him to Igbomotoru bush in Southern Ijaw Local Government Area, intending to extort ransom or other illegal gains.

Judge S.W. Amaduobogha affirmed that the investigative and prosecution teams had convincingly established the charges of conspiracy, kidnapping, and unlawful possession of firearms against the defendants beyond reasonable doubt.
